Russian Exiles Struggle with Grief and Loss Abroad

Story summary
  • Russian exiles grieve deeply after losing loved ones abroad, often without saying goodbye.
  • Pyotr Trofimov, a Russian exile, moved to Germany before his father's death, illustrating upheaval's impact on bereavement.
  • Olga Harlamova, a psychologist, notes that emigration itself creates losses that complicate grieving.
  • Polina Grundmane, a Russian exile who lost both parents, highlights the difficulty of processing grief.
  • Experts say grieving openly and farewell rituals aid coping, though pain persists.
